The chief executive of recruiter ITHR Consulting, Sean Gallagher, has become a patron of charity the Prince’s Trust, providing income to the charity and career advice and guidance to young people through its youth organisation Fairbridge.

He is frequently involved with team-building activities for young people at Fairbridge’s Middlesbrough centre and provides practical advice to young people.

Alongside Gallagher, who is listed as ‘Sean Gallagher, ITHR Group’ on the list of over 150 patrons, are two further recruitment professionals: Reed founder Sir Alec Reed and Rosaleen Blair, founder and chief executive of Alexander Mann Solutions.

ITHR has also been involved with Fairbridge, raising over £11k for the charity.
